It starts with your own sense of ability. You can or soon will start to sense when you have done a good job with a lecture or an activity. Student evaluations are always good ways to see how you are doing as an instructor. Another would be to be evaluated by peers. They will give you an accurate picture of how you are doing. Set personal goals in the area of instructional improvement and then see if you have met them. All of these things will tell you if you are a good instructor because you will know it and feel it as you complete each class.
